Mailing List archive

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

[linux-dvb] av7110_send_fw_cmd error



Hi,

i get the following errors, when switching channels with vdr:
Driver: dvb-kerner, latest CVS
kernel: 2.4.20 (Suse 8.2)
firmware: app 8000261b (see logs below)

When this error occurs, the machine hangs completely, the only thing i can do is a restart.

I use VDR more than a year - this error did never occur with the "DVB"-driver.

Martin

Mar 28 11:31:26 mbvdr vdr[2716]: receiver on device 1 thread started (pid=2716, tid=983098)
Mar 28 11:31:26 mbvdr vdr[1816]: switching to channel 23
Mar 28 11:31:26 mbvdr vdr[1816]: buffer stats: 0 (0%) used
Mar 28 11:31:26 mbvdr vdr[2716]: receiver on device 1 thread ended (pid=2716, tid=983098)
Mar 28 11:31:27 mbvdr vdr[1816]: switching to channel 16
Mar 28 11:31:27 mbvdr vdr[2734]: receiver on device 1 thread started (pid=2734, tid=1015868)
Mar 28 11:31:30 mbvdr vdr[1816]: switching to channel 100
Mar 28 11:31:30 mbvdr vdr[2734]: receiver on device 1 thread ended (pid=2734, tid=1015868)
Mar 28 11:31:30 mbvdr vdr[1816]: buffer stats: 0 (0%) used
Mar 28 11:31:31 mbvdr vdr[2740]: receiver on device 1 thread started (pid=2740, tid=1048638)
Mar 28 11:31:41 mbvdr vdr[1816]: max. latency time 9 seconds
Mar 28 11:31:41 mbvdr vdr[1816]: switching to channel 101
Mar 28 11:31:41 mbvdr vdr[2740]: receiver on device 1 thread ended (pid=2740, tid=1048638)
Mar 28 11:31:41 mbvdr kernel: __av7110_send_fw_cmd: timeout waiting for COMMAND idle
Mar 28 11:31:41 mbvdr kernel: av7110_send_fw_cmd error
Mar 28 11:31:41 mbvdr kernel: av7110_fw_cmd error
Mar 28 11:31:42 mbvdr vdr[1816]: buffer stats: 0 (0%) used
Mar 28 11:31:48 mbvdr kernel: __av7110_send_fw_cmd: timeout waiting for COMMAND idle
Mar 28 11:31:48 mbvdr kernel: av7110_send_fw_cmd error
Mar 28 11:31:48 mbvdr kernel: av7110_fw_cmd error
Mar 28 11:31:48 mbvdr kernel: __av7110_send_fw_cmd: timeout waiting for COMMAND idle
Mar 28 11:31:48 mbvdr kernel: av7110_send_fw_cmd error
Mar 28 11:31:48 mbvdr kernel: av7110_fw_cmd error
Mar 28 11:31:51 mbvdr kernel: __av7110_send_fw_cmd: timeout waiting for COMMAND idle
Mar 28 11:31:51 mbvdr kernel: av7110_send_fw_cmd error
Mar 28 11:31:51 mbvdr kernel: av7110_fw_cmd error
Mar 28 11:31:55 mbvdr kernel: __av7110_send_fw_cmd: timeout waiting for COMMAND idle
Mar 28 11:31:55 mbvdr kernel: av7110_send_fw_cmd error
Mar 28 11:31:55 mbvdr kernel: av7110_fw_cmd error
Mar 28 11:31:56 mbvdr kernel: __av7110_send_fw_cmd: timeout waiting for COMMAND idle
Mar 28 11:31:56 mbvdr kernel: av7110_send_fw_cmd error
Mar 28 11:31:56 mbvdr kernel: av7110_fw_cmd error
Mar 28 11:32:00 mbvdr kernel: NETDEV WATCHDOG: eth0: transmit timed out
Mar 28 11:32:00 mbvdr kernel: __av7110_send_fw_cmd: timeout waiting for COMMAND idle
Mar 28 11:32:00 mbvdr kernel: av7110_fw_request error
Mar 28 11:32:00 mbvdr kernel: StopHWFilter error
Mar 28 11:32:15 mbvdr kernel: __av7110_send_fw_cmd: timeout waiting for COMMAND idle
Mar 28 11:32:15 mbvdr kernel: av7110_send_fw_cmd error
Mar 28 11:32:15 mbvdr kernel: av7110_fw_cmd error
Mar 28 11:32:17 mbvdr kernel: __av7110_send_fw_cmd: timeout waiting for COMMAND idle
Mar 28 11:32:17 mbvdr kernel: av7110_send_fw_cmd error
Mar 28 11:32:17 mbvdr kernel: av7110_fw_cmd error

FYI, the log at startup (loading modules):

Mar 28 09:51:37 mbvdr kernel: Linux video capture interface: v1.00
Mar 28 09:51:39 mbvdr kernel: saa7146: register extension 'dvb'.
Mar 28 09:51:39 mbvdr kernel: saa7146_core: found saa7146 @ mem f0904000 (revision 1, irq 11) (0x13c2,0x0000).
Mar 28 09:51:39 mbvdr kernel: DVB: registering new adapter (Siemens/Technotrend/Hauppauge PCI rev1.3).
Mar 28 09:51:39 mbvdr kernel: DVB: registering frontend 0:0 (Grundig 29504-491, (TDA8083 based))...
Mar 28 09:51:39 mbvdr kernel: Siemens/Technotrend/Hauppauge PCI rev1.3 adapter 0 has MAC addr = 00:d0:5c:03:02:be
Mar 28 09:51:40 mbvdr kernel: gpioirq unknown type=0 len=0
Mar 28 09:51:40 mbvdr kernel: DVB: AV7111(0) - firm f0240009, rtsl b0250018, vid 71010068, app 8000261b
Mar 28 09:51:40 mbvdr kernel: DVB: AV7111(0) - firmware supports CI link layer interface
Mar 28 09:51:40 mbvdr kernel: av7110(0): Crystal audio DAC detected
Mar 28 09:51:40 mbvdr kernel: saa7146_fops: saa7146 (0): registered device video0 [v4l2]
Mar 28 09:51:40 mbvdr kernel: av7110: found av7110-0.
Mar 28 09:51:40 mbvdr kernel: saa7146_core: found saa7146 @ mem f09ae000 (revision 1, irq 10) (0x13c2,0x0003).
Mar 28 09:51:40 mbvdr kernel: DVB: registering new adapter (Technotrend/Hauppauge PCI rev2.1).
Mar 28 09:51:40 mbvdr kernel: probe_tuner: try to attach to Technotrend/Hauppauge PCI rev2.1
Mar 28 09:51:41 mbvdr kernel: stv0299.c: setup for tuner BSRU6, TDQB-S00x
Mar 28 09:51:41 mbvdr kernel: DVB: registering frontend 1:0 (STV0299/TSA5059/SL1935 based)...
Mar 28 09:51:41 mbvdr kernel: Technotrend/Hauppauge PCI rev2.1 adapter 1 has MAC addr = 00:d0:5c:21:4b:3f
Mar 28 09:51:42 mbvdr kernel: gpioirq unknown type=0 len=0
Mar 28 09:51:42 mbvdr kernel: DVB: AV7111(1) - firm f0240009, rtsl b0250018, vid 71010068, app 8000261b
Mar 28 09:51:42 mbvdr kernel: DVB: AV7111(1) - firmware supports CI link layer interface
Mar 28 09:51:43 mbvdr kernel: av7110(1): adac type set to 0
Mar 28 09:51:43 mbvdr kernel: saa7146_fops: saa7146 (1): registered device video1 [v4l2]
Mar 28 09:51:43 mbvdr kernel: av7110: found av7110-1.
Mar 28 09:51:43 mbvdr kernel: saa7146: register extension 'budget_ci dvb'.
Mar 28 09:51:43 mbvdr kernel: saa7146_core: found saa7146 @ mem f0a58000 (revision 1, irq 12) (0x13c2,0x100c).
Mar 28 09:51:43 mbvdr kernel: DVB: registering new adapter (TT-Budget/WinTV-NOVA-CI PCI).
Mar 28 09:51:43 mbvdr kernel: probe_tuner: try to attach to TT-Budget/WinTV-NOVA-CI PCI
Mar 28 09:51:44 mbvdr kernel: stv0299.c: setup for tuner BSRU6, TDQB-S00x
Mar 28 09:51:44 mbvdr kernel: DVB: registering frontend 2:0 (STV0299/TSA5059/SL1935 based)...
Mar 28 09:51:44 mbvdr kernel: TT-Budget/WinTV-NOVA-CI PCI adapter 2 has MAC addr = 00:d0:5c:20:cb:97

The modules are loaded via  insmod.sh:

.....
case "$1" in
    load)
        echo -n -e "Inserting DVB modules into kernel"
        # make sure input stuff is there for IR remote controls
        #modprobe input
        #modprobe evdev
        # vide4linux for av7110 based "full featured" cards
        modprobe videodev
        insmod v4l1-compat
        insmod v4l2-common
        insmod video-buf
        # DVB core
        insmod dvb-core
        # frontend drivers
        insmod stv0299
        insmod grundig_29504-491
        # saa7146 based siemens/technotrend/hauppauge cards
        insmod saa7146
        insmod saa7146_vv
        insmod ttpci-eeprom
        insmod dvb-ttpci vidmode=2
        insmod dvb-ttpci-budget-ci
        echo
        ;;
.....


-- 
Info:
To unsubscribe send a mail to ecartis@linuxtv.org with "unsubscribe linux-dvb" as subject.



Home | Main Index | Thread Index